An estate sale or estate liquidation is a sale or auction to dispose of substantial portion of the materials owned by a person who is recently deceased or who must dispose of his or her personal property to facilitate a move. These sales are used when someone is in need of a way to sell items due to downsizing, moving, divorce, bankruptcy or death. Often the estate sale is required due to a court decision.
